Pakistan Stock Exchange (PSX) on Friday maintained its positive momentum by gaining more than 680 points amid expectations of an imminent policy rate cut, significant strides in circular debt restructuring, and sustained bullish investor sentiment, reported 24NewsHD TV channel.

The benchmark KSE-100 Index gained 685.52 points, or 0.6%, closing at 114,398.69. The index touched an intraday high of 114,721.58, while the lowest level was recorded at 114,169.19.

Buying activity was noted in key sectors such as commercial banks, fertilizer, oil and gas exploration companies, oil marketing companies (OMCs), power generation, and refineries.

Earlier on Thursday, the PSX had witnessed a strong recovery with the benchmark KSE-100 Index surging by 1,459.42 points, or 1.3%, to close at 113,713.18 points.

On Thursday, a total of 373,093,763 shares were entertained during the day as compared to 263,963,740 shares the last working day, whereas the price of shares stood at Rs 26.249 billion against Rs 13.731 billion on the previous trading day.

As many as 441 companies transacted their shares in the stock market, 220 of them registered gains, and 142 met losses, whereas the share price of 79 companies remained unchanged.
